Your Role:

The TEI Strategy & Planning Analyst will play a pivotal role in supporting the Strategy, Operations & Execution Director/CAO of TEI by coordinating strategic planning, communications, work management, employee engagement, budget and reporting across the TEI organization. This position will act as a trusted advisor and partner to the TEI leadership team, ensuring the efficient operation and execution of key initiatives and internal projects. Additionally, the role will drive the creation and implementation of a skills framework, talent strategy and overall skills development plan, enabling the successful execution of organizational objectives as well as building and retaining a pipeline of top talent for TEI.

What you will be doing:

  • Strategic Planning
    • Support the Strategy, Operations & Execution Director/CAO of TEI to develop and implement strategic plans.
    • Monitor industry trends and provide insights to inform strategic decisions.
    • Facilitate strategic planning sessions and ensure alignment across the organization.
    • Measure and communicate progress of strategic initiatives to all levels of the organization as well as leadership stakeholders and partners.
  • Marketing & Communications
    • Develop and implement persona-based communication strategies across the organization.
    • Work with the TEI leaders to prepare presentations, reports, and other communication materials for the team.
    • Develop communications via multiple channels/media, including content for the intranet sites, town halls, key leadership and org-wide meetings, posts, newsletters, etc.
    • Collaborate with Corporate Communications to oversee the development and execution of communication plans and content that articulate TEI’s vision, strategy and initiatives.
  • Reporting and Analytics
    • Work with the TEI leadership team to develop and track OKRs and KPIs for the organization aligned to overall Invesco/Tech & Ops strategy and goals.
    • Utilize TEI operational and financial data to provide actionable insights and recommendations.
    • Ensure timely and accurate reporting to support decision-making processes.
  • Leadership Support
    • Provide administrative and operational support to the Strategy, Operations & Execution Director/CAO of TEI and Head of TEI where required.
    • Coordinate and manage leadership team meetings, including agenda setting and follow-up actions.
    • Assist in the development and execution of special projects and initiatives.
    • Collaborate with TEI leaders and across functional teams to identify roadblocks, solve complex problems and assist in developing solutions to ensure execution of key technology strategic initiatives.
  • Training and Development
    • Promote a strong learning culture to empower high-performing teams and leaders.
    • Help organize and participate in learning and adoption accelerator events, such as Hackathons, workshops, and knowledge sharing forums.
    • Develop and execute a well-defined talent strategy to retain, assess, and develop talent (presently and in the future).
    • Help expand and enable comprehensive role-based learning pathways to cover roles and skills, address skill gaps, enable workforce planning, improve performance, and create incentives and rewards.
    • Champion Agile ways of working and support a culture of continuous learning, development and empowerment.

Disability Confident Scheme:

Applicants who opt in to the Disability Confident Scheme and meet the ‘minimum criteria’ for the role will be offered an interview. We are committed to providing an inclusive recruitment process for all candidates who make an application. By opting-in to this scheme, applicants will be disclosing that they have a disability solely for the purpose of the Disability Confident Scheme. The Disability Confident Scheme only guarantees an interview – it does not automatically mean that applicants interviewed will gain employment with Invesco at that time.

To apply through the Disability Confident Scheme, you’ll need to firstly ensure you have applied for the role via our external careers page. Following this, you’ll need to email us at EMEA-TalentAcquisition@invesco.com confirming your wish to opt-in, alongside your contact details and the title of the role you wish to apply for.

How to prepare for a job interview at Invesco

Master the Numbers

Corporate strategy often involves data analysis and financial forecasting. Brush up on your quantitative skills, and be prepared to handle case studies or numerical problems during the interview. We might get questions about how to approach market trends or assess the performance of a hypothetical company — so practice these scenarios!

Know Your Frameworks

Familiarity with strategic frameworks like SWOT, PESTLE, or Porter’s Five Forces can set you apart. We should be ready to discuss how we’d apply these tools to real-world business situations — maybe even relating them to Invesco. This shows we’re not just theory-happy but can articulate our practical application.
